摘要: WCF传输文件的时候可以设置每次文件的传输大小,如果是小文件的时候,可以很方便的将文件传递到服务端,但是如果文件比较大的话,就不可取了遇到大文件的话可以采取分段传输的方式进行文件传输思路:1、客户端循环传递2、将文件分割成指定大小的字节块3、每次传输一小块后,客户端将当前文件的读取指针移动到指定位置4、服务端每次依照传递过来的字节文件追加问题:假设文件有好几个G大小,按照上述方式进行文件传输,当文件传递到99%的时候突然由于客观原因而造成文件传输失败,直接会造成服务器已经上传的文件不可用,必须重新上传解决方案:可以采取断点续传的模式1、当服务器第一次传输文件的时候,可以先通过服务检查服务器.. 阅读全文
posted @ 2013-10-29 12:06 高兴happy 阅读(8255) 评论(5) 推荐(1) 编辑